ITHACA, N.Y. (WHCU) — Tompkins County is receiving more reports of gunfire.
For the fourth straight month, calls about shots fired are up. Dispatchers received 18 reports of shots last month. Compared to April – that’s a jump of nearly 29 percent.
The county and the City of Ithaca recently received a grant worth about $380,000 aimed at reducing gun crimes. Sheriff Derek Osborne spoke about that grant on Ithaca’s Morning News.
